Bastien Guerry 58f1dbccf8 Remove the "Version" header in Org libraries (leave it in org.el).
Also remove blank lines before the ";;; org*el ends here" declarations.

Having a "Version" header forced us to update every file when releasing a
new version of Org; it also forced us to update every file when merging Org
with Emacs trunk, thus cluttering the diffs between the previously merged
version and the new one with useless information.

Glenn Morris suggested this in emacs-devel:
http://lists.gnu.org/archive/html/emacs-devel/2011-08/msg00322.html

;;; org-plot.el --- Support for plotting from Org-mode
;; Copyright (C) 2008-2011 Free Software Foundation, Inc.
;;
;; Author: Eric Schulte <schulte dot eric at gmail dot com>
;; Keywords: tables, plotting

;;; Commentary:
;; Borrows ideas and a couple of lines of code from org-exp.el.
;; Thanks to the org-mode mailing list for testing and implementation
;; and feature suggestions
;;; Code:
(require 'org)
(require 'org-exp)
(require 'org-table)
(eval-when-compile
(require 'cl))
(declare-function gnuplot-delchar-or-maybe-eof "ext:gnuplot" (arg))
(declare-function gnuplot-mode "ext:gnuplot" ())
(declare-function gnuplot-send-buffer-to-gnuplot "ext:gnuplot" ())
(defvar org-plot/gnuplot-default-options
'((:plot-type . 2d)
(:with . lines)
(:ind . 0))
"Default options to gnuplot used by `org-plot/gnuplot'.")
(defvar org-plot-timestamp-fmt nil)
(defun org-plot/add-options-to-plist (p options)
"Parse an OPTIONS line and set values in the property list P.
Returns the resulting property list."
(let (o)
(when options
(let ((op '(("type" . :plot-type)
("script" . :script)
("line" . :line)
("set" . :set)
("title" . :title)
("ind" . :ind)
("deps" . :deps)
("with" . :with)
("file" . :file)
("labels" . :labels)
("map" . :map)
("timeind" . :timeind)
("timefmt" . :timefmt)))
(multiples '("set" "line"))
(regexp ":\\([\"][^\"]+?[\"]\\|[(][^)]+?[)]\\|[^ \t\n\r;,.]*\\)")
(start 0)
o)
(while (setq o (pop op))
(if (member (car o) multiples) ;; keys with multiple values
(while (string-match
(concat (regexp-quote (car o)) regexp)
options start)
(setq start (match-end 0))
(setq p (plist-put p (cdr o)
(cons (car (read-from-string
(match-string 1 options)))
(plist-get p (cdr o)))))
p)
(if (string-match (concat (regexp-quote (car o)) regexp)
options)
(setq p (plist-put p (cdr o)
(car (read-from-string
(match-string 1 options)))))))))))
p)
(defun org-plot/goto-nearest-table ()
"Move the point forward to the beginning of nearest table.
Return value is the point at the beginning of the table."
(interactive) (move-beginning-of-line 1)
(while (not (or (org-at-table-p) (< 0 (forward-line 1)))))
(goto-char (org-table-begin)))
(defun org-plot/collect-options (&optional params)
"Collect options from an org-plot '#+Plot:' line.
Accepts an optional property list PARAMS, to which the options
will be added. Returns the resulting property list."
(interactive)
(let ((line (thing-at-point 'line)))
(if (string-match "#\\+PLOT: +\\(.*\\)$" line)
(org-plot/add-options-to-plist params (match-string 1 line))
params)))
(defun org-plot-quote-timestamp-field (s)
"Convert field S from timestamp to Unix time and export to gnuplot."
(format-time-string org-plot-timestamp-fmt (org-time-string-to-time s)))
(defun org-plot-quote-tsv-field (s)
"Quote field S for export to gnuplot."
(if (string-match org-table-number-regexp s) s
(if (string-match org-ts-regexp3 s)
(org-plot-quote-timestamp-field s)
(concat "\"" (mapconcat 'identity (split-string s "\"") "\"\"") "\""))))
(defun org-plot/gnuplot-to-data (table data-file params)
"Export TABLE to DATA-FILE in a format readable by gnuplot.
Pass PARAMS through to `orgtbl-to-generic' when exporting TABLE."
(with-temp-file
data-file
(make-local-variable 'org-plot-timestamp-fmt)
(setq org-plot-timestamp-fmt (or
(plist-get params :timefmt)
"%Y-%m-%d-%H:%M:%S"))
(insert (orgtbl-to-generic
table
(org-combine-plists
'(:sep "\t" :fmt org-plot-quote-tsv-field)
params))))
nil)
(defun org-plot/gnuplot-to-grid-data (table data-file params)
"Export the data in TABLE to DATA-FILE for gnuplot.
This means in a format appropriate for grid plotting by gnuplot.
PARAMS specifies which columns of TABLE should be plotted as independent
and dependant variables."
(interactive)
(let* ((ind (- (plist-get params :ind) 1))
(deps (if (plist-member params :deps)
(mapcar (lambda (val) (- val 1)) (plist-get params :deps))
(let (collector)
(dotimes (col (length (first table)))
(setf collector (cons col collector)))
collector)))
row-vals (counter 0))
(when (>= ind 0) ;; collect values of ind col
(setf row-vals (mapcar (lambda (row) (setf counter (+ 1 counter))
(cons counter (nth ind row))) table)))
(when (or deps (>= ind 0)) ;; remove non-plotting columns
(setf deps (delq ind deps))
(setf table (mapcar (lambda (row)
(dotimes (col (length row))
(unless (memq col deps)
(setf (nth col row) nil)))
(delq nil row))
table)))
;; write table to gnuplot grid datafile format
(with-temp-file data-file
(let ((num-rows (length table)) (num-cols (length (first table)))
front-edge back-edge)
(flet ((gnuplot-row (col row value)
(setf col (+ 1 col)) (setf row (+ 1 row))
(format "%f %f %f\n%f %f %f\n"
col (- row 0.5) value ;; lower edge
col (+ row 0.5) value))) ;; upper edge
(dotimes (col num-cols)
(dotimes (row num-rows)
(setf back-edge
(concat back-edge
(gnuplot-row (- col 1) row (string-to-number
(nth col (nth row table))))))
(setf front-edge
(concat front-edge
(gnuplot-row col row (string-to-number
(nth col (nth row table)))))))
;; only insert once per row
(insert back-edge) (insert "\n") ;; back edge
(insert front-edge) (insert "\n") ;; front edge
(setf back-edge "") (setf front-edge "")))))
row-vals))
(defun org-plot/gnuplot-script (data-file num-cols params &optional preface)
"Write a gnuplot script to DATA-FILE respecting the options set in PARAMS.
NUM-COLS controls the number of columns plotted in a 2-d plot.
Optional argument PREFACE returns only option parameters in a
manner suitable for prepending to a user-specified script."
(let* ((type (plist-get params :plot-type))
(with (if (equal type 'grid)
'pm3d
(plist-get params :with)))
(sets (plist-get params :set))
(lines (plist-get params :line))
(map (plist-get params :map))
(title (plist-get params :title))
(file (plist-get params :file))
(ind (plist-get params :ind))
(time-ind (plist-get params :timeind))
(timefmt (plist-get params :timefmt))
(text-ind (plist-get params :textind))
(deps (if (plist-member params :deps) (plist-get params :deps)))
(col-labels (plist-get params :labels))
(x-labels (plist-get params :xlabels))
(y-labels (plist-get params :ylabels))
(plot-str "'%s' using %s%d%s with %s title '%s'")
(plot-cmd (case type
('2d "plot")
('3d "splot")
('grid "splot")))
(script "reset") plot-lines)
(flet ((add-to-script (line) (setf script (format "%s\n%s" script line))))
(when file ;; output file
(add-to-script (format "set term %s" (file-name-extension file)))
(add-to-script (format "set output '%s'" file)))
(case type ;; type
('2d ())
('3d (if map (add-to-script "set map")))
('grid (if map
(add-to-script "set pm3d map")
(add-to-script "set pm3d"))))
(when title (add-to-script (format "set title '%s'" title))) ;; title
(when lines (mapc (lambda (el) (add-to-script el)) lines)) ;; line
(when sets ;; set
(mapc (lambda (el) (add-to-script (format "set %s" el))) sets))
(when x-labels ;; x labels (xtics)
(add-to-script
(format "set xtics (%s)"
(mapconcat (lambda (pair)
(format "\"%s\" %d" (cdr pair) (car pair)))
x-labels ", "))))
(when y-labels ;; y labels (ytics)
(add-to-script
(format "set ytics (%s)"
(mapconcat (lambda (pair)
(format "\"%s\" %d" (cdr pair) (car pair)))
y-labels ", "))))
(when time-ind ;; timestamp index
(add-to-script "set xdata time")
(add-to-script (concat "set timefmt \""
(or timefmt ;; timefmt passed to gnuplot
"%Y-%m-%d-%H:%M:%S") "\"")))
(unless preface
(case type ;; plot command
('2d (dotimes (col num-cols)
(unless (and (equal type '2d)
(or (and ind (equal (+ 1 col) ind))
(and deps (not (member (+ 1 col) deps)))))
(setf plot-lines
(cons
(format plot-str data-file
(or (and ind (> ind 0)
(not text-ind)
(format "%d:" ind)) "")
(+ 1 col)
(if text-ind (format ":xticlabel(%d)" ind) "")
with
(or (nth col col-labels) (format "%d" (+ 1 col))))
plot-lines)))))
('3d
(setq plot-lines (list (format "'%s' matrix with %s title ''"
data-file with))))
('grid
(setq plot-lines (list (format "'%s' with %s title ''"
data-file with)))))
(add-to-script
(concat plot-cmd " " (mapconcat 'identity (reverse plot-lines) ",\\\n "))))
script)))
;;-----------------------------------------------------------------------------
;; facade functions
;;;###autoload
(defun org-plot/gnuplot (&optional params)
"Plot table using gnuplot. Gnuplot options can be specified with PARAMS.
If not given options will be taken from the +PLOT
line directly before or after the table."
(interactive)
(require 'gnuplot)
(save-window-excursion
(delete-other-windows)
(when (get-buffer "*gnuplot*") ;; reset *gnuplot* if it already running
(with-current-buffer "*gnuplot*"
(goto-char (point-max))
(gnuplot-delchar-or-maybe-eof nil)))
(org-plot/goto-nearest-table)
;; set default options
(mapc
(lambda (pair)
(unless (plist-member params (car pair))
(setf params (plist-put params (car pair) (cdr pair)))))
org-plot/gnuplot-default-options)
;; collect table and table information
(let* ((data-file (make-temp-file "org-plot"))
(table (org-table-to-lisp))
(num-cols (length (if (eq (first table) 'hline) (second table)
(first table)))))
(while (equal 'hline (first table)) (setf table (cdr table)))
(when (equal (second table) 'hline)
(setf params (plist-put params :labels (first table))) ;; headers to labels
(setf table (delq 'hline (cdr table)))) ;; clean non-data from table
;; collect options
(save-excursion (while (and (equal 0 (forward-line -1))
(looking-at "[[:space:]]*#\\+"))
(setf params (org-plot/collect-options params))))
;; dump table to datafile (very different for grid)
(case (plist-get params :plot-type)
('2d (org-plot/gnuplot-to-data table data-file params))
('3d (org-plot/gnuplot-to-data table data-file params))
('grid (let ((y-labels (org-plot/gnuplot-to-grid-data
table data-file params)))
(when y-labels (plist-put params :ylabels y-labels)))))
;; check for timestamp ind column
(let ((ind (- (plist-get params :ind) 1)))
(when (and (>= ind 0) (equal '2d (plist-get params :plot-type)))
(if (= (length
(delq 0 (mapcar
(lambda (el)
(if (string-match org-ts-regexp3 el)
0 1))
(mapcar (lambda (row) (nth ind row)) table)))) 0)
(plist-put params :timeind t)
;; check for text ind column
(if (or (string= (plist-get params :with) "hist")
(> (length
(delq 0 (mapcar
(lambda (el)
(if (string-match org-table-number-regexp el)
0 1))
(mapcar (lambda (row) (nth ind row)) table)))) 0))
(plist-put params :textind t)))))
;; write script
(with-temp-buffer
(if (plist-get params :script) ;; user script
(progn (insert
(org-plot/gnuplot-script data-file num-cols params t))
(insert "\n")
(insert-file-contents (plist-get params :script))
(goto-char (point-min))
(while (re-search-forward "$datafile" nil t)
(replace-match data-file nil nil)))
(insert
(org-plot/gnuplot-script data-file num-cols params)))
;; graph table
(gnuplot-mode)
(gnuplot-send-buffer-to-gnuplot))
;; cleanup
(bury-buffer (get-buffer "*gnuplot*"))
(run-with-idle-timer 0.1 nil (lambda () (delete-file data-file))))))
(provide 'org-plot)
;;; org-plot.el ends here
